Transaction 4960faeaf29132d4de59cd4fdd45feb6a41f5f413dee6de258a5978bd6141e3c

2 Input
2 Outputs
  • 4960faeaf29132d4de59cd4fdd45feb6a41f5f413dee6de258a5978bd6141e3c:0
  • value  143665124
    address  1DZLfoeELnhecE7q1h3BU26DkeZ2iX85gE
  • 4960faeaf29132d4de59cd4fdd45feb6a41f5f413dee6de258a5978bd6141e3c:1
  • value  107226
    address  1EkcvXdTyLQqksfiwHePT1nPGZ457MsLRc